Working Principles

The 98-0478PBF is a high voltage TVS diode that operates by diverting excessive voltage away from sensitive electronic components. When a voltage surge or transient occurs, the TVS diode quickly activates and provides a low-resistance path for the excess voltage to flow through. This prevents the voltage from reaching and damaging the protected circuitry.
